Tasting Notes: Bansella has an intense ruby red colour. The nose is generous and fruity, with hints that recall dark pulp fruit, flowers and a light note of licorice.
On the palate it is soft and characterized by an excellent balance between freshness and acidity typical of Barbera
Food: Pasta, Veal, Pork, Game, Poultry, Lamb Curry.

Alfredo Prunotto founded his business in 1922, and was one of Piemonte’s most dynamic exporters until his retirement in 1956. The company passed then to Prunotto’s friend Beppe Colla, now a revered winemaker and one of the founding fathers of modern Piemonte.
The quality of the top wines goes without saying, but the rest of the range is made with equal aplomb. The style is modern without being exaggerated: freshness of aroma and approachability of structure are viewed as positives, but copious new oak is not. Indeed, the only wines that see the inside of a brand new barrique are the outstanding single vineyard Barberas.
